Output 40d5412d86af76cecd06e06cce8e92b65efa7f3ee1fc79fd58d5221e05aaba4e:0

value
2711886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ea155ff0d743b90a76a6b3d55e235382a0bd985f OP_EQUAL
address
3P2jeaRQVGKemBVNjZTAno3SqVrgJBevuV
transaction
40d5412d86af76cecd06e06cce8e92b65efa7f3ee1fc79fd58d5221e05aaba4e
confirmations
332332
spent
true